Less experienced witnesses often struggle with recalling specific details of an incident because their lack of exposure or familiarity with similar situations may hinder their ability to accurately remember finer points. They may have difficulty processing and retaining intricate aspects of what they witnessed or experienced, which can affect their overall reliability as a witness. This difficulty is further compounded by the stress and emotional impact of the incident, which can cloud their memory.

While they might have a general sense of how they felt (which relates to overall feelings), recall of the chronological order, names of responders, or specific actions can be challenging for those who have not had prior experiences that help sharpen their observational skills. Thus, difficulties in this area can lead to gaps or inaccuracies in their testimonies, which is critical to understand for anyone involved in safety and legal processes.
